McALESTER —
Marlin Landry says during a mission trip he once took to the former Soviet Union he learned that many things taken for granted in the United States aren’t the same in other countries.
Landry, of the First Baptist Church, spoke to men and boys assembled at the United Methodist Church Grand Avenue Campus during Tuesday’s Holy Week Breakfast.
As those attending the event finished up on a meal of scrambled eggs, biscuits, gravy, sausage, bananas and orange juice and coffee, Landry spoke of the conditions he had seen while visiting Russia.
